Addition of microRNA Blood Test to Lung Cancer Screening Low Dose CT
NCT03452514 · Status: COMPLETED · Type: OBSERVATIONAL · Enrollment: 479
Last updated 2021-02-25
Summary
To demonstrate that the specificity of the Hummingbird microRNA profile for the diagnosis of lung cancer in a cohort of patients who meet current eligibility criteria for lung cancer screening in the U.S. is superior to the specificity of LDCT.
